Mastering Your Startup Funds: A Comprehensive Guide to Smart Spending121
Securing funding for your startup is a monumental achievement, but it's only the first step. The real challenge lies in strategically allocating those precious resources to build a sustainable and successful business. This guide will walk you through a comprehensive process of managing your startup funds, from meticulous budgeting to savvy investment in key areas. Understanding how to deploy your capital effectively is crucial for long-term growth and avoiding costly mistakes.
Phase 1: Pre-Launch – Laying the Foundation
Before you even think about launching your product or service, careful planning is paramount. This phase focuses on establishing the groundwork for your business and minimizing unnecessary expenditure. Key areas of investment include:
1. Legal and Regulatory Compliance: This often-overlooked area can be costly if neglected. Budget for incorporating your business, securing necessary licenses and permits, and consulting with legal professionals to ensure you're operating within the law. The upfront cost of legal counsel can prevent significant problems down the line. Consider legalzoom or similar services for initial incorporation costs.
2. Market Research and Validation: Before investing heavily in development, validate your business idea. Invest in thorough market research to understand your target audience, competition, and market demand. This could involve surveys, focus groups, or competitor analysis. Consider using online tools and platforms to gather data efficiently and cost-effectively.
3. Minimum Viable Product (MVP) Development: Don't aim for perfection upfront. Focus on building a Minimum Viable Product – a version of your product with just enough features to attract early adopters and gather feedback. This allows for iterative development based on real-world user input, minimizing wasted resources on features that might not resonate with your audience. Consider using no-code/low-code platforms to reduce development costs.
4. Essential Tools and Software: Invest in essential tools to support your operations, such as project management software, accounting software, and communication platforms. Choose affordable options initially and upgrade as your needs and budget grow. Explore free or freemium options to minimize upfront costs.
Phase 2: Launch and Early Growth – Strategic Expansion
Once your MVP is launched, your focus shifts to attracting customers and achieving early growth. Strategic allocation of funds is crucial during this phase:
1. Marketing and Sales: Invest in marketing strategies that align with your target audience and budget. Explore options like content marketing, social media marketing, search engine optimization (SEO), and paid advertising. Start with cost-effective methods and gradually increase your investment as you see positive results. Track your ROI meticulously.
2. Customer Acquisition Cost (CAC) Analysis: Constantly monitor your CAC – the cost of acquiring a new customer. Optimize your marketing and sales strategies to minimize CAC while maximizing customer lifetime value (CLTV). This requires careful tracking and analysis of your marketing campaigns.
3. Team Building (if needed): As your business grows, you may need to expand your team. Carefully consider the roles you need to fill and prioritize hiring based on their impact on your business goals. Start with contractors or freelancers to minimize payroll costs before hiring full-time employees.
4. Customer Support: Excellent customer service is crucial for retention. Invest in a reliable customer support system, whether it's through email, phone, or live chat. Address customer issues promptly and efficiently to build loyalty and positive word-of-mouth.
Phase 3: Scaling and Sustainability – Long-Term Vision
As your startup matures, your focus should shift towards sustainable growth and long-term scalability. This phase requires strategic investments in areas that will support continued expansion:
1. Technology and Infrastructure: Invest in robust technology and infrastructure to support your growing business. This could involve upgrading your software, improving your website's performance, or investing in cloud-based solutions. Ensure scalability is a key consideration.
2. Research and Development (R&D): Continuously invest in R&D to innovate and improve your products or services. Stay ahead of the competition by developing new features, improving existing ones, and exploring new market opportunities. This can be a significant investment, but it’s crucial for long-term success.
3. Strategic Partnerships: Explore strategic partnerships to expand your reach and access new markets. Collaborating with other businesses can help you leverage their resources and expertise while reducing your costs.
4. Financial Management: Implement robust financial management practices, including accurate bookkeeping, regular financial reporting, and forecasting. This will provide you with valuable insights into your business performance and help you make informed decisions about future investments.
Conclusion: Financial Prudence and Adaptability
Managing startup funds effectively is an ongoing process that requires careful planning, meticulous tracking, and adaptability. Regularly review your budget, analyze your spending, and adjust your strategies as needed. Remember that flexibility is key; be prepared to pivot your approach based on market feedback and changing circumstances. By following these guidelines and maintaining a keen focus on your financial health, you'll significantly increase your chances of building a thriving and sustainable business.
